Understanding Marginal Revenue Product (MRP) in Economic Decisions

Marginal Revenue Product (MRP) is a crucial economic concept that helps businesses understand the value added by each additional unit of a resource. This metric, also known as Marginal Value Product, is calculated by multiplying the Marginal Physical Product (MPP) of a resource by the marginal revenue (MR) it generates. By employing MRP analysis, businesses can make informed decisions regarding resource allocation, ensuring that each additional investment contributes positively to overall revenue. This approach is fundamental for optimizing production processes and achieving higher profitability, as it focuses on the incremental revenue gains from adding one more unit of input while keeping other factors constant.

The theoretical underpinnings of Marginal Revenue Product can be traced back to prominent economists such as John Bates Clark and Knut Wicksell. Their work highlighted how revenue streams are intrinsically linked to the marginal productivity of various factors of production. This insight forms the basis for modern applications of MRP in business strategy. For instance, consider a farmer evaluating the purchase of an additional specialized tractor. If this new tractor can yield an extra 3,000 bushels of wheat (its MPP), and each bushel sells for $5 (the marginal revenue), then the tractor's MRP is $15,000. This calculation guides the farmer's decision: an investment up to $15,000 for the tractor would be economically sound, as it promises to generate at least that much in additional revenue, assuming all other operational costs remain unchanged. Such meticulous estimation of costs and revenues is what distinguishes successful businesses from their less profitable counterparts.

The principle of marginal analysis extends beyond MRP, underpinning many critical economic theories. It emphasizes that decisions are often made incrementally, focusing on the additional benefits versus additional costs. For example, a consumer purchasing a bottle of water values that particular bottle at that specific moment more than its price, but this doesn't imply all bottles of water hold the same value to them. This incremental approach is also central to understanding wage determination in the labor market. A company would only consider hiring an additional worker if that worker's Marginal Revenue Product exceeds their hourly wage. If a worker's contribution to revenue is less than their pay, the company incurs losses.

In practice, workers' compensation tends to align with their Discounted Marginal Revenue Product (DMRP), rather than the immediate MRP. This adjustment accounts for the time difference between when an employer pays wages and when they realize revenue from the product sold. Employers typically pay workers sooner, necessitating a discount on the worker's full marginal revenue contribution to compensate for the waiting period. This dynamic, excluding rare theoretical instances of monopsony, influences the bargaining power between employees and employers. If an offered wage falls below the DMRP, workers gain leverage to seek better opportunities. Conversely, if wages surpass DMRP, employers may adjust pay or staffing levels. This continuous interplay drives the labor market towards equilibrium, balancing the supply and demand for labor.

Understanding Elasticity in Economics: A Comprehensive Guide

In economics, elasticity serves as a fundamental concept to quantify the responsiveness of one variable to changes in another. This principle is particularly vital for market participants, as it elucidates how alterations in factors like price, income, or related goods affect the demand and supply dynamics of products. Understanding elasticity allows businesses to predict consumer behavior and strategize pricing, while consumers gain insight into market forces that influence availability and cost.

Elasticity is a critical measure that helps explain market reactions to various stimuli. For producers and service providers, it’s a key indicator of how much consumers will purchase when prices fluctuate. Products are considered elastic when price changes lead to significant shifts in the quantity demanded. Conversely, goods with inelastic demand experience minimal changes in consumption, even with notable price variations. An elastic good typically sees a rise in demand when its price drops and a fall in demand when its price increases. This dynamic often plays out in highly competitive sectors where companies operate as price takers, meaning they must accept prevailing market rates. When a product reaches its elasticity point, both buyers and sellers rapidly adjust their behaviors.

This economic concept also offers valuable insights for consumers. If an elastic good’s market price declines, producers may reduce their supply. Conversely, if the price increases, they might boost production. This phenomenon is known as the elasticity of supply and is crucial for consumers who rely on specific products and are concerned about potential shortages. Goods that exhibit elasticity are often those considered non-essential or those with numerous readily available substitutes. For instance, the airline industry is highly elastic due to intense competition; if one airline raises its fares, consumers can easily choose another carrier, leading to a drop in demand for the pricier option.

In contrast, certain products demonstrate inelasticity, meaning their demand remains largely unaffected by price changes. These are typically essential goods or necessities that consumers continue to purchase regardless of cost increases or income reductions. Common examples include basic food items like bread, housing, healthcare services, and fuel. Gasoline, as mentioned, is a prime illustration of an inelastic good because many drivers have no alternative but to buy it, regardless of price fluctuations. Understanding these distinctions is fundamental to grasping market dynamics and making informed economic decisions.
